Nigeria’s Minister of Petroleum, Allison Madueke has announced the reduction in the Pump Price of Petrol from 97 to 87 Naira per liter..
Following the slide in oil prices the Federal government had been criticised for maintaing the initial 97 naira. Presidential Spokesman Dr Reuben Abati in a tweet said, “Petroleum Minister Alison-Madueke announces a N10 reduction in pump price of petrol from N97 per litre to N87 per litre effective midnight”
NewsWireNGR recalls opposition All Progressives Congressd had called for an immediate reduction in the pump prices of petroleum products in view of the crash of the price of crude oil in the international market.
The reduction of price of petroleum product is the first since late President Umaru Yar’adua reduced the price of PMS on assumption office as President in 2007 following Obasanjo’s exit in office..
